AGU 952N is a 2000 BMW Z3 in Blue with a 1,991cc petrol engine. This vehicle has been through 26 MOT tests with a personal pass rate of 76.9%.
Across all 2000 BMW Z3 models, the average MOT pass rate is 73.8% with a typical mileage of 70,817 miles. This particular vehicle has performed better than the average for its year.
The most common reason a BMW Z3 fails its MOT is brake pipe excessively corroded, accounting for 17,103 recorded failures. If you're considering buying AGU 952N, it's worth having these areas checked by a mechanic before committing.
The BMW Z3 typically stays on UK roads for around 29 years. At 26 years old, this BMW Z3 is approaching the upper end of the typical lifespan for this model.
